What is the slope of a line that is perpendicular to the line who’s equation is y=4/5x-3
alexandr402 [8]

This line y = 4/5 x - 3 has slope = 4/5

Perpendicular lines, slope is opposite and reciprocal so slope of a line that is perpendicular to the line y = 4/5 x - 3 is -5/4

Answer

- 5/4

Please select the most simplified form of the equation. −12x + 26 = 1x
Damm [24]

Answer:

x=2

Step-by-step explanation:

Step 1: Simplify both sides of the equation.

−12x+26=x


Step 2: Subtract x from both sides.


−12x+26 − x = x − x


−13x+26=0


Step 3: Subtract 26 from both sides.


−13x+26−26=0−26


−13x=−26


Step 4: Divide both sides by -13.


−13x/−13  =  −26/−13


x=2
